Metso Process and Quality Vision system extension at Aylesford Newsprint, UK

Metso Process and Quality Vision system

Metso Process and Quality Vision system is an excellent tool for pulp and paper makers for improving runnability and increasing production.

Aylesford Newsprint Ltd. has expanded its advanced web inspection system delivered by Metso in 2010 on PM14 to include cameras for web break analysis.  Metso Process and Quality Vision system (Metso PQV) enables improvements in runnability and production by finding the origins of web breaks and analyzing the defect map of even the smallest defects from the whole web.

Metso PQV system integrates the web inspection and web break analysis capabilities using the most advanced high-resolution, high-speed digital imaging technology available. The extension at Aylesford Newsprint includes 15 fixed position web break cameras and 1 portable camera.

Metso PQV system has been installed to over 200 machines since 2006. (www.metso.com/machinevision).

Succesfull cooperation between Aylesford Newsprint Ltd. and Metso is also marked by recent replacement of PM14’s distributed control systems with Metso DNA automation system.

Aylesford Newsprint Ltd. recycles 500,000 tonnes per annum of used newspapers and magazines in the manufacture of Renaissance; a 100% recycled publishing quality newsprint which is used by many of the UK and Europe’s regional and national newspaper publishers. Aylesford Newsprint Ltd. is a joint venture company between SCA Forest Products and Mondi.
